Understanding Your Cat's Unique Needs

Before diving into specific tips and products, it's crucial to remember that every cat is an individual. Their needs vary based on breed, age, health, and personality. Observing your cat's behavior is paramount. Do they seem lethargic? Are they eating less than usual? Paying close attention to these subtle cues is crucial for identifying potential health issues early on.

Nutrition: Fueling Feline Flourishing

A balanced diet is fundamental to your cat's health and happiness. Avoid generic cat food and opt for high-quality options. Look for foods with:

  • Real meat as the primary ingredient: Cats are obligate carnivores, meaning their bodies require animal protein.
  • Limited carbohydrates: Excessive carbs can lead to weight gain and other health problems.
  • Added taurine: This essential amino acid is crucial for feline heart health.

Consider your cat's age and activity level when choosing a food. Kittens need higher calorie diets than adult cats, and senior cats may require specialized formulations to support their aging bodies. Always provide fresh, clean water.

Grooming: Maintaining a Healthy Coat

Regular grooming is essential for maintaining your cat's coat and overall health. This includes:

  • Brushing: Brushing removes loose fur, prevents matting, and distributes natural oils, resulting in a healthy, shiny coat. The frequency of brushing depends on your cat's coat length.
  • Nail trimming: Regular nail trims prevent overgrowth and scratching. If you're uncomfortable trimming your cat's nails, consult a veterinarian or groomer.
  • Ear cleaning: Gently clean your cat's ears with a pet-safe ear cleaner to prevent infections.

Environmental Enrichment: Stimulating a Happy Cat

Cats need mental and physical stimulation to prevent boredom and behavioral issues. Providing environmental enrichment can greatly enhance your cat's quality of life:

  • Scratching posts: Essential for satisfying your cat's natural scratching instinct, preventing damage to your furniture.
  • Interactive toys: Engage your cat with play sessions using toys like feather wands, laser pointers, or puzzle feeders.
  • Vertical space: Cats love to climb and perch. Cat trees or shelves provide them with elevated spaces to observe their surroundings.
  • Safe spaces: Provide a quiet, comfortable space where your cat can retreat when they need some alone time.

Veterinary Care: Preventative Measures and Early Intervention

Regular veterinary check-ups are crucial for preventing health problems and addressing any issues promptly. These check-ups typically include vaccinations, parasite prevention, and dental care. Early detection of diseases can significantly improve your cat's prognosis.

What are the signs of a happy cat?

A happy cat exhibits several positive signs, including playful behavior, a healthy appetite, a shiny coat, and affectionate interactions. They'll typically be relaxed and content, purring frequently and enjoying cuddles.

What are the best cat toys to keep them entertained?

The best cat toys are those that stimulate their natural hunting instincts. Feathery wands, interactive puzzle feeders, and toys that mimic prey movements are all excellent choices. Rotate toys regularly to prevent boredom.

How often should I groom my cat?

Grooming frequency depends on your cat's coat length and type. Shorthaired cats may only need brushing once a week, while longhaired cats may require daily brushing to prevent matting.

How can I tell if my cat is stressed?

Signs of stress in cats can include changes in appetite, litter box issues, excessive grooming, hiding, or aggression. If you notice any of these signs, consult a veterinarian.
